Yet more L5R woes.
Apr. 1st, 2005 02:46 pmI just read the previews for the Mantis clan. I fail to understand the design team - I really do. They had stated that one of their goals was to get people to play with more attachments, so they made attachments way, way better. Okay, I can understand that. It irritates me that nearly all of the attachments printed to date are now obsolete because of this, but at least it makes sense from a design point of view.
Now, they've made a whole bunch of Mantis cards that steal your attachments from you, thus giving you a new reason not to bother playing with them. What the hell? L5R's new trend towards stealing your opponent's stuff is really pissing me off. It was one of the most frustrating parts of Magic: The Gathering, and I was always very pleased that there were few or zero cards in L5R that did this. Then they started printing them, and then printing more of them, until we're finally to this point. "Play with good personalities so I can hire or steal them from you! Play with good attachments so I can steal those too!" Another point for the "Give up playing" side of my internal debate, I guess.
